TTravelshortsI am stayed at Hotel Mercure Salzburg City for two nights during my time in Salzburg, and it turned out to be an excellent base for exploring the city. What made the stay even better was being upgraded for free to a premium room, which included a complimentary mini bar — a very welcome perk after a day of sightseeing. The premium room was spacious, clean and modern, with a comfortable bed, good lighting and plenty of storage space. The free mini bar was a nice extra touch, allowing me to relax in the evening without needing to head back out for drinks. The hotel felt quiet and well-run, which made it easy to rest, even though it’s located in a busy and well-connected part of the city. Location is one of the hotel’s strongest points. It is less than a 10-minute walk from Salzburg’s main train station, which is ideal if you’re arriving by rail or planning day trips to places like Hallstatt or Vienna. It’s also around a 15-minute walk to the centre of the Old Town, meaning you can reach Salzburg’s most famous sights — such as the Cathedral, Mozart’s birthplace and the Hohensalzburg Fortress — without needing public transport. Airport access is also extremely straightforward. Bus number 2 from Salzburg Airport stops just a minute’s walk from the hotel, making transfers simple, quick and inexpensive. This is particularly helpful if you have luggage or an early flight. I would recommend Hotel Mercure Salzburg City to anyone looking for a comfortable, well-located hotel that balances convenience with good value. It’s not overly luxurious, but it offers everything you need for a smooth and enjoyable stay in Salzburg, making it a smart choice for both short city breaks and longer trips.
